Lets presume that the area where you are planning your bed is now planted in yard. How do you get rid of the grass? Chemicals or no chemicals? Chemicals are simple, so well look at the chemical method first.

My preferred chemical for killing grass and weeds is RoundUp, and used properly it is reliable. Rule number 2: Assume that every plant that the RoundUp touches is going to die.

The first thing you require to do is mark out where your planting bed is going to be. Invest a long time on this step. If you are landscaping around your house, offer cautious factor to consider to what is going to be planted in the bed, and after that decide how big each plant is going to be when fully mature.

You can keep plants cut to a particular size, however be reasonable when you make these quotes. Trust me when I inform you, this is the number one error made by Do-it-Yourself landscapers. People are simply scared to make those beds large enough.

Generally, a bed needs to never be narrower than 42, and corner beds should be 12 in size. Islands. If you make those little small island beds that I see everywhere I am going to come by to your home and snap you with a wet towel! The island bed in your front yard ought to be 20 to 40 long, and a minimum of 12 in size on a minimum of one end.

The most convenient way to mark out your planting beds is to purchase a can of marking paint at the hardware store. Unlike many spray paint, this just works when the can is inverted, and it is developed particularly for painting lines on the ground.

Once you have the summary of the bed established and marked, blend some RoundUp and spray all the yard and weeds inside the bed location. Do not put RoundUp in a sprayer that you intend to utilize for other purposes. You require a sprayer that is committed for using herbicides. When applying the spray, be very careful not to let the spray drift onto the grass and other plants that you do not want to kill.

To lessen spray drift, change the spray nozzle so the spray pattern is narrow and the beads are bigger. A wide, fine spray pattern makes certain to wander outside of the desired area. Also keep the pressure in the sprayer quite low. Pump it simply enough to deliver the spray. High pressure causes the spray to atomize and drift. Apply just sufficient spray to wet the foliage. If you have liquid dripping off the blades of turf, you are applying excessive. More is not better.

When sprayed, take care not to step in the area that has actually been sprayed. Many people have actually had golden footprints across their yard due to the fact that they forgot and walked through what had actually been sprayed.

This is the challenging part, and the part that lots of people do not get, so pay close attention. Did you get that? As soon as you apply the RoundUp, don't do another thing with that bed for 72 hours.

RoundUp is a systemic herbicide, which indicates that it has to be soaked up by the plant, then translocated throughout the plant. It takes 3 days for that to happen. If you go digging and slicing, you might just as well avoid the spraying step. Go build a compost bin while youre waiting.

After three days the weeds and turf are going to look as healthy and pleased as ever. Do not let em fool ya. Theyre as dead as dead can be. Providing the RoundUp didnt get cleaned off by rain within the very first 24 hours of the waiting duration. Now you can dig and slice to your hearts content.

The only digging that I do is to go around the edge of the bed and strip the sod back about 15. Just peel off about 1 and flip it into the center of the bed.

Take the sod you removed back and lay it in the center of the bed upside down and pack it down strongly. Now take paper or brown paper grocery bags and cover the whole bed area. No matter what approach you used, chemical or non chemical, you are now all set to fill the planting bed with topsoil.

Put 8 to 12 of great abundant topsoil in the bed. Ensure the soil is greater in the back, closest to the wall, so the water recedes from the building. If you are producing an island planting make the center of the bed the highest point. Make sure the topsoil you purchase is well drained pipes and abundant in organic matter. Purchasing topsoil is a tricky video game, youve got to take care and look around. Topsoil is one item that you do not wish to buy over the phone, sight hidden.

This is what you are trying to find when buying topsoil:

If the soil is light in color it is most likely just fill sand. The other thing youve got to enjoy for is how well drained pipes the soil is. Topsoil that has a clay base is poorly drained pipes and sticky, and your plants will not be delighted at all.

Today most topsoil is gone through a screener to eliminate the clumps, rocks, roots, and sticks. There is absolutely nothing wrong with buying unscreened topsoil, specifically if youve aesthetically checked it and have discovered it to be of good quality. Really, actually excellent topsoil shouldnt have to be screened, however there is little of that quality topsoil to be had.

When you visit the yard where the soil is stockpiled, scoop up a handful of the topsoil and run it through your fingers. If it seems to be grainy, it is probably excellent soil. But if it seems small round balls that can be smashed between your fingers, it is probably a clay based soil that will trap water throughout rainy seasons, and get as tough as a rock when its hot and dry.

Focus on how the soil is screened. Some makers just shake the soil over a set of screens to separate the particles, and others in fact shred the soil. If the soil needs to be shredded, you do not want it. Look carefully at the pile that the raw soil is originating from. If the soil in the raw pile is as hard as a rock, thats what the screened soil is going be once you get it in your beds. If it appears to be relatively loose, its most likely excellent soil.

Put 6-8 of topsoil in your beds. You are now prepared to plant. Did you discover that I didnt enter rototilling and all kinds of additional work? Nor did I recommend that you include bone meal or any of those other goodies that the garden centers sell. I avoided the part about checking the pH too. pH is important, but Ive found that good topsoil often has an appropriate pH.
